Best Buy ad shows $10 saving on Amazing Spider-Man 2 (including the exclusive versions) if you purchase a $14.99 TV show with it.

The highlight of this deal for people with kids is Toy Story of Terror BD ($14.99, releases on 8/19). If you haven't seen it, this was an excellent 22-minute made-for-TV Halloween special. It also includes a few other Toy Story shorts.

i want toy.story but 14.99$ for a 22 minute short film puts me off
If it helps, it also includes the shorts Hawaiian Vacation (5 minutes, also part of Pixar Short Stories Volume 2), Small Fry (7 minutes, also part of Pixar Short Stories Volume 2), and Partysaurus Rex (7 minutes, also part of Monsters, Inc 3D).
